Earthquake relief and rehabilitation

On September 8, 2023, an earthquake with a magnitude of 6.8 occurred about 50 miles south of Marrakesh, causing significant damage in and around Marrakesh as well as in the remote villages and towns of the region.

According to reports, there were nearly 3,000 deaths and over 5,600 injuries. The remote mountainous regions were and continue to be particularly affected: many people live in traditional clay houses, many of which were severely damaged or even completely destroyed by the earthquake.

The main goal of the project by action medeor and the partner organizations IBC, Al Amal Volunteers, and Amal Women's Training Center is to provide hygiene items, blankets, mattresses, warm clothing, sanitary facilities, and tents to families particularly affected by the impact of the earthquake during the first phase.

The second phase of the project focuses on rebuilding livelihoods, providing a sustainable source of income, and ensuring food security for the affected families. The earthquake significantly disrupted the livelihoods of many families. With the destruction of homes and properties, many lost their primary sources of income, whether it was agricultural land, livestock, or small businesses. The loss of these economic resources has greatly impaired their ability to provide for themselves and their families.

To provide sustainable support, the families will be helped to optimize the cultivation of local crops, establish or reestablish beekeeping, and restore the livestock lost due to the earthquake. These measures aim to ensure a sustainable income for the villagers and to create new products and distribution channels to improve the economic situation of the people in the region.

Project description

  • Project Focus: Humanitarian aid and rehabilitation
  • Project Area: Al-Haouz, Ouarzazate, Azilal, Chichaoua and Taroudant Provinces, Morocco
  • Project Duration: September 2024 - September 2025
  • Financial Volume: 656,130 Euros
  • Partner Organisation: IBC, Al Amal Volunteers, Amal Women’s Training Center
  • Funding: Aktion Deutschland Hilft
  • Project Number: 6100197
